The Miami Heat are a team that could potentially make a splash for a star. Jimmy Butler and Bam Adebayo are a great duo, but it is clear that the team is another piece away from contention. Despite their Finals' run in the bubble, they were unable to get far in the playoffs this year, and perhaps acquiring a player who could help on the offensive end is in order.

One player that could potentially help the Miami Heat improve is Brandon Ingram. Ingram is a three-level scorer who has been an All-Star in the past, and he would give the Miami Heat a perimeter shot creator. The type of trade package that Brandon Ingram commands from the Heat remains to be seen, but Adam N Borai of Five Reasons Sports believes that the young New Orleans Pelicans star would like to come to the Miami Heat.

Some people among the New Orleans Pelicans seem to be interested in Duncan Robinson so perhaps a package for Ingram could involve the Heat sharpshooter. While Brandon Ingram will cost a lot more than just a Duncan Robinson sign-and-trade, Robinson would give the Pelicans a knockdown shooter who can play off of Zion Williamson's gravity. The Miami Heat have a variety of assets that they can send out in a potential trade for Ingram on top of Robinson, including 2019-20 All-Rookie selection Tyler Herro.

While Brandon Ingram may be interested in going to the Miami Heat, it is far from certain that he will be traded during this offseason. The New Orleans Pelicans look as though they're committed to building a competitive team around Zion Williamson, and Brandon Ingram could definitely be a worthy co-star. Their recent acquisition of Jonas Valanciunas shows that they're willing to acquire veteran pieces to compete. However, nothing is impossible, and if Brandon Ingram is indeed interested in playing for the Heat, then he could easily request a trade from the New Orleans Pelicans.
